DESCRIPTION |
Every year, Gallery114@HCC Ybor City Campus presents an exhibition celebrating works of art created by HCC's students. The diversity of media entered by HCC’s students and the instruction of HCC’s full-time and adjunct art faculty combine to make this a challenging, exciting exhibition. The Annual HCC Student Juried Art Exhibition is available to all current HCC students. Interested artists are invited to submit up to three artworks completed anytime during the current academic year (fall 2024 - spring 2025) for consideration through this online application, which will be used for the online jurying process. Students should have a high-quality digital photograph or file to represent their artwork for the submission. For 3D work, we recommend taking photographs of two dominant views and combining these for a single, side-by-side image. Image must be saved as JPEG file type Image size no larger than 2048 pixels (height or width); recommended 300 dpi if feasible 200 MB max file size The maximum dimensions for any submitted artwork is 36 x 36 x 36 inches. Anything larger will not be considered for the exhibition. If accepted, you will need to provide a physical version of the artwork and must be "exhibition ready" (see below under heading "Delivery of Accepted Artworks" for more details). If you submitted a video/film that was accepted into the show, the gallery will coordinate with you for the appropriate display by providing a TV and/or projector. All artists who submit their work for consideration will be notified on Tuesday, Mar. 25 regarding whether or not their work was accepted by the juror for the exhibition. If your work was selected, it must be "ready to hang" / "exhibition ready" (see below) by the delivery date. Even if your submission(s) are not selected as part of the Juried Show inside the gallery, your work may be included in the "Salon des Refuses." The Salon des Refuses will be displayed in the Performing Arts building, 2nd floor lobby. A select number will be chosen by the gallery's professional staff for physical display, with the remainder to be shown digitally as part of a slideshow on a TV/projector. If your work is selected for exhibition (either for the juried show or the Salon), any/all artwork(s) must be delivered to Gallery114@HCC on either: Friday, Mar. 28 between the hours of 9 a.m. and 4 p.m. or Monday, Mar. 31 between the hours of 9 a.m. and 4 p.m. *Note: early drop-off is available by appointment only. |
